    Getting There

    Car

    From Stockholm, take the E4 highway north towards Uppsala. Merge onto the E18 towards Norrtälje. After about 25 km, take the exit towards Vallentuna (Road 265). Continue on Road 265 for about 10 km, then turn left onto Angarns-Rörby road. Follow this road until you reach Angarnsjöängen, which will be on your right. Parking is available nearby.

    Public Transportation

    From Stockholm Central Station, take the commuter train (Pendeltåg) towards Norrtälje or Uppsala. Disembark at Vallentuna Station. From Vallentuna Station, you can catch bus number 611 towards Angarnsjöängen. The bus ride takes approximately 15 minutes. Get off at the Angarns-Rörby stop, and you will find the entrance to Angarnsjöängen nearby. Be sure to check the bus schedule as it may vary.

    Bicycle

    If you enjoy cycling, you can take a bike ride from Vallentuna. Start at Vallentuna Station and head northwest towards Road 265. Follow the designated cycling paths along Road 265, which will lead you to Angarns-Rörby. The total distance from Vallentuna to Angarnsjöängen is approximately 6 km, and it takes about 20-30 minutes to bike there.

    Discover more about Angarnsjöängen

    Angarnsjöängen is a picturesque nature preserve nestled in the heart of Vallentuna, Sweden, where natural beauty and tranquility converge. This expansive area is renowned for its diverse ecosystems, including wetlands, forests, and open fields, making it an ideal habitat for numerous bird species and other wildlife. Visitors can stroll along well-maintained paths that meander through the landscape, providing opportunities for birdwatching, photography, and enjoying the serene surroundings. The rich flora and fauna make this preserve a treasure for nature lovers, with various species of birds often spotted, particularly during migration seasons. Angarnsjöängen is not just a feast for the eyes but also a haven for those seeking peace away from the hustle and bustle of urban life. Whether you're looking to hike, picnic, or simply unwind in a natural setting, this preserve offers a perfect escape. The area is particularly beautiful in the spring and summer months, with vibrant wildflowers blooming and the sounds of chirping birds filling the air. Angarnsjöängen also features several viewpoints where visitors can take in breathtaking vistas of the surrounding countryside, making it a perfect spot for photography and contemplation. The preserve is open year-round, allowing visitors to experience its beauty through the changing seasons, each offering a unique charm.
